test(core): add T2 stable id spec for parse-to-hf id contract (before R1) (#1245)
* test(studio): add T4 op-contract stubs for editor dispatch boundary * test(core): add T2 stable id spec for parse-to-hf id contract (before R1) * test(core): mark pre-R1 spec tests as it.fails so CI passes The three [spec] tests document intended R1 behavior that the parser does not yet implement. Using it.fails() makes them green while the spec is pre-R1; they will flip red again once R1 lands and starts returning hf- prefixed ids.
